In the thermite process the reducing agent is
1 \(Al\)
2 \(C\)
3 \(Mg\)
4 \(Na\)
Explanation:
(a) \(Al\) is used as reducing agent in thermite process.

In Goldschmidt aluminothermic process, thermite contains
1 \(3\) parts of \(A{l_2}{O_3}\) and \(4\) parts of \(Al\)
2 \(3\) parts of \(F{e_2}{O_3}\) and \(2\) parts of \(Al\)
3 \(3\) parts of \(F{e_2}{O_3}\) and \(1\) part of \(Al\)
4 \(1\) part of \(F{e_2}{O_3}\) and \(1\) part of \(Al\)
Explanation:
(c) In Goldschmidt aluminothermic process, thermite contains \(3\) parts of \(F{e_2}{O_3}\) and \(1\) part of \(Al\).

Bauxite containing impurities of iron oxide is purified by
1 Hoop's process
2 Serpeck's process
3 Baeyer's process
4 Electrolytic process
Explanation:
(c) For the purification of red bauxite which contains iron oxide as impurity \(\to\) Baeyer’s process. For the purification of white bauxite which contains silica as the main impurity Serpeck’s process.
